quote author=mimilyrics post=92901180]1. No, it's not a must. The advice is just to avoid a situation in which you make a count error on your part.
2. Even if you extend the printing, the days after your application won't count, the ECO will just count backwards from the day you submit. The 28-days that UKVI needs must be before your application.
3. Did the deposit come in before or during your 28-day count? You don't need to submit CAC or employment documents except they help your application. |

This is the second to the last massage below
Thank you for submitting your financial evidence.
The bank statement shows sufficient funds but period June 17th – July 14th only shows 27 days of tranactions. Therefore we are unable to approve this document
Example
17th June – 15th July would suffice.
Please provide updated documents. A letter from your bank confirming funds held for 28 days will suffice but must display the below;
• Must have your name
• Must show account number
• Must show bank’s name and logo
• Must show date of letter
• Must show the amount of money in the account
• Must show that you have held enough money in your account every day for at least 28 days.
• Letter must be less than 31 days old on the date of online application
Alternatively, If submitting a Bank statement.
• Must have your name and address
• Must show account number
• Must show bank’s name and logo
• Must show date of statement
• Must show that you have held enough money in your account every day for at least 28 days.
• Must show the transactions, and the closing balance after each transaction.
• If you are using an electronic bank statement, it must be stamped on every page by the bank.
• Statement must be less than 31 days old on the date of online application
